After two months of transportation and installation, the last component of a tunnel boring machine (TBM) will be placed at the S9 underground station of Metro Line No 3, Nhon - Hanoi Train Station, on December 30.
Thirty trains and other related components of Hanoi’s Cat Linh-Ha Dong urban railway have been completely assessed and obtained a certification for technical safety and environmental protection.
Metro project No.3 from Nhon to Hanoi railway station in the capital city will begin to have its underground stations drilled in early 2020, and the work is scheduled to be completed the same year.
The elevated section of the Nhon-Hanoi Station urban railway has been connected after 30 months of construction with the last concrete beam being successfully installed on December 23.
More than 80 percent of respondents surveyed about the proposed train design for the city’s metro line 3 rated the plans highly and over 90 percent of them said they would love to try the new means of transport when the metro line is officially operational.
